College EV Programs: Bridging the Skills Gap
Traditional automotive courses are no longer sufficient to meet the evolving needs of the transport sector. Colleges across the U.S., Canada, Europe, and India are launching focused EV Technician Courses that go far beyond engine repair. These programs blend classroom theory with hands-on training in real-world EV labs. Students learn to work with high-voltage components, advanced sensors, and software systems embedded in modern electric vehicles.
What sets College EV programs apart is their emphasis on multidisciplinary knowledge. A typical course includes elements of electrical engineering, environmental science, and computer-aided design. Many institutions partner directly with EV manufacturers for internships and placement opportunities, ensuring that students gain industry-relevant experience.
Core Components of EV Technician Training
Below is a breakdown of common modules found in leading EV Education curricula:
Module Name | Key Topics Covered | Practical Exposure |
---|---|---|
Battery Management | Lithium-ion systems, thermal control | Battery pack servicing, BMS use |
Power Electronics | Inverters, converters, motor controllers | Lab work with circuit systems |
EV Diagnostics | Troubleshooting, software tools, onboard sensors | Diagnostic tool training |
Charging Infrastructure | AC/DC chargers, fast charging protocols | Installation and maintenance |
Safety and Compliance | High-voltage safety, industry regulations | Simulated emergency response |
Career Outlook After EV Technician Courses
Graduates of these programs are entering a thriving job market. EV Education equips students for roles such as EV Maintenance Technician, Battery Systems Analyst, Charging Infrastructure Installer, and Fleet Support Engineer. With electric vehicle adoption accelerating globally, these roles are not just in demand—they are essential.
Job growth in the EV maintenance sector is projected to outpace traditional auto tech roles by 2028. Companies like Tesla, Rivian, BYD, and Tata Motors are consistently hiring trained EV technicians. Furthermore, government initiatives supporting clean mobility mean public transportation departments are also on the lookout for certified professionals.
How Students Can Choose the Right Program
Choosing the right college for EV Education can significantly influence career trajectory. Here are key factors students should consider:
- Accreditation and Curriculum: Look for colleges whose EV programs are certified by recognized bodies and regularly updated.
- Industry Partnerships: Programs that collaborate with EV companies often provide better internship and job placement options.
- Facilities and Equipment: Ensure the campus has advanced labs that simulate real EV environments.
- Faculty Experience: Instructors with real-world experience bring invaluable insights to the classroom.
Many top institutions now offer hybrid learning, allowing students to balance theoretical instruction online with practical training on campus.

FAQs
What is the duration of a typical EV Technician course?
Most programs range from 6 months for certification courses to 2 years for associate degrees, depending on the college and depth of training.
Do I need prior automotive experience to enroll?
Not necessarily. While a background in mechanics helps, many College EV programs are designed for beginners with interest in technology and sustainability.
Are online EV Technician programs credible?
Yes, if they are offered by accredited institutions and include hands-on lab components or internships.
Which companies hire EV Technician course graduates?
Employers include EV manufacturers (like Tesla and Lucid), fleet management firms, auto service chains, and government transportation agencies.
What kind of salary can I expect after completing an EV course?
Starting salaries typically range from $40,000 to $60,000 annually, with potential for growth based on specialization and experience.
